I have a non-GM, bumper-to-bumper warranty (7-year, 100K miles) sold by the Chevy dealer (cost $1000 when I bought my '01 coupe new), but since my car is elsewhere I cannot check the brand right now.

In any event, I've used it to replace a faulty headlight actuator (the old runs-on for 5 or 6 seconds after turned-off syndrome). The total bill was over $350--perhaps closer to $400, but since I have $50 deductable I was out the door for that price.

No hassle, no pain whatsoever.
